Every month, Innovative Initiatives highlights important news in digital in Luxembourg but also elsewhere in the world. The trends for August 2025 are as follows:

€44.3 million in tax credits for digital transformation – 68 companies, mostly in AI, benefited from a 18% tax credit on their digital investments.
Source: Luxembourg Times

70% of residents have used an AI tool – one third do so regularly, 20% several times a day, and more than 80% turn to ChatGPT.
Source: Paperjam

Luxembourg, European leader in R&D per capita – €759 invested per capita in 2024, almost three times the EU average.
Source: Luxembourg Times

Horizon Europe budget on the rise – The European Commission proposes to increase it to €175 billion from 2028–2034 via a Competitiveness Fund.
Source: Science Business

Google ready to sign the EU Voluntary Code for AI – New rules for high-risk models, with fines of up to €35 million or 7% of global turnover.
